Version #4: This report supersedes any earlier reports of this event. This is a computer-generated message. This event has not yet been reviewed by a seismologist.
A micro earthquake occurred at 11:29:11 AM (PDT) on Friday, August 1, 2025.
The magnitude 1.9 event occurred 7 km (4 miles) NE (41 degrees) of Lake Henshaw, CA.
The hypocentral depth is 18 km (11 miles).
Magnitude | 1.9 - local magnitude (Ml) |
Time | Friday, August 1, 2025 at 11:29:11 AM (PDT) Friday, August 1, 2025 at 18:29:11 (UTC) |
Distance from |
Lake Henshaw, CA - 7 km (4 miles) NE (41 degrees) Warner Springs, CA - 7 km (5 miles) W (277 degrees) Palomar Observatory, CA - 16 km (10 miles) ESE (117 degrees) Aguanga, CA - 22 km (14 miles) SE (140 degrees) Julian, CA - 26 km (16 miles) NNW (336 degrees) |
Coordinates | 33 deg. 17.4 min. N (33.291N), 116 deg. 42.8 min. W (116.713W) |
Depth | 18.07 km (11.20 miles) |
Quality | Excellent |
Location Quality Parameters | Nst=17, Nph=27, Dmin=7.4 km, Rmss=0.13 sec, Erho=0.3 km, Erzz=0.56 km, Gp=81 degrees |
Event ID# | ci41250776 |
